Every time we speak in public, we have the opportunity to lead. Our goal is to lead the audience toward a particular objective and underscore the need for action. To demonstrate our ability to lead, however, we must make a strong first impression and deliver our ideas with poise and power.

In this three-day program, we will discuss the tools and techniques that professional speakers use to captivate their listeners. Through interactive exercises and role plays, participants will learn how to connect with their audience, structure their ideas, and tell effective anecdotes. In addition, participants will deliver a speech and receive personalized feedback in a supportive environment. Participants will leave the program with an improved ability to speak powerfully from the podium and leave a lasting impression.

Who Should Attend

This program targets individual contributors and managers who want to become powerful public speakers. It is especially appropriate for business leaders, entrepreneurs, faculty/staff members, researchers, and senior administrators who regularly address external audiences. Participants who deliver speeches at conferences and events are highly encouraged to attend.
